Transcription is the fundamental cellular process of reading the genetic information in our DNA. This process is tightly regulated by complex protein networks to determine the function of the cell. In this project, we will develop a technology allowing us to investigate how different types of proteins work together within individual cells to regulate transcription and thereby determine cell function.
